I've yet to find a product that effectively handles both the CRM/Sales portion and the workflow portion of a delivering a SERVICE (lots of them will handle logistics of physical delivery) effectively. for a 5 person team, I'd suggest that you keep the sales info in excel or evernote, or whatever accounting package you are using for now and concentrate on optimizing your workflow, that's where your efforts and value lay at this point. Once you lose the vulcan Mind-Meld (around 10 people), then you can look at CRM and invoicing again, but likely you won't need it until you hit 100+ clients a year. Good luck.
